Transaction 99915fd9036ea2d3d90485d614b5fbc3b0642f231c4b7a5f6ad7485c52380a22

block
363366fc4a2932608ddbb3164e05e7cff2e47d215e1a210553a834cd8148dae7

1 Input

23 Outputs